Chapter 209 The Threat of the Third Layer
The monitoring signals on the main control console were flashing heat source warnings. Lu Zhao lowered his voice and said, "The third core is in the underground energy research area. The map shows it in the deepest part."

Su Wanqing made a muffled sound, slowly took off her sweaty gloves, and zoomed in on the map to the corner. "The elevator has completely stopped, all the main lines have been cut off, leaving only a maintenance passage."

"Try it at the stairwell." Lu Zhao tucked the backup chip into his inner pocket, checked his backup power supply and pistol again, and stood up.

Su Wanqing tightened the waterproof straps of her protective suit, looked up and said, "Only use the emergency staircase. It will probably take twenty minutes to go down. Don't stop."

They pushed open the iron gate behind the sign and entered a spiral staircase that could only accommodate two people side by side.

The ground was covered in thick dust, with deep shoe prints every two steps, mixed with a dry, fishy smell.

Lu Zhao raised his flashlight, and the light shone on the wall, revealing a jumble of scratches.

The marks were a jumbled mess, some resembling the effort left by a broken fingernail.

"They can disguise themselves."

Su Wanqing lowered her head and, by the light of her flashlight, saw more crooked writing below: "Ignore anyone who is speaking."

A cold draft swept in from the stairwell. Su Wanqing took a breath and continued downstairs.

As they rounded the bend, the two stepped on a broken piece of a badge with the "Ministry of Energy" logo still visible on it. Lu Zhao kicked it away with the tip of his shoe.

"The third floor seems to have been completely sealed off before. It's covered in blood, most of which must have dried a long time ago."

"There's not a sound around here, something's really wrong," Lu Zhao said in a low voice.

"Half of the main corridor light strip is broken, so we can only rely on the corridor lighting."

"If this continues, we'll only have the jade bracelet and the emergency kit to rely on." Su Wanqing looked at the jade bracelet, confirming that it remained silent and showed no unusual fluctuations.

The two quickly reached the second and third platforms, where only a broken gas helmet and a rusty transport vehicle remained.

Just as we were about to continue, a red warning light suddenly lit up.

The security light boxes at the four corners of the platform flashed repeatedly, several laser lines fell in a crisscross pattern, and the temperature in the stairwell suddenly rose.

The ceiling slider was pushed open, revealing two automatic defense turrets, whose barrels slid towards the two people under the action of the mechanical arm.

The alarm system broadcast repeatedly: "Biocontamination alarm: Unauthorized gene pattern detected. Cleanup procedure initiated."

Lu Zhao pursed his lips, then lunged behind the nearest stairwell corner cover, shouting, "There should be a lockout process in sixty seconds; we have to get through."

Su Wanqing turned around, hid behind a fallen metal plate, and looked down at the jade bracelet. It was still completely silent, with no energy indication whatsoever.

The only thing to rely on is the brief countdown on the big screen and the gaps between laser scans.

“You count my movements, I’ll go first.” Lu Zhao pulled out a signal jammer from his sleeve and tried to briefly block the laser path. “I’ll try to block two of the beams. You walk to the left along the wall.”

The moment he pressed the start button, the two laser beams were severed, and Su Wanqing swiftly moved to the next platform entrance.

The defensive turret reacted extremely quickly, with three red lines sweeping towards her feet, instantly leaving scorch marks all over the metal floor.

Su Wanqing held her breath, seized a blind spot in the flamethrower, and waited for Lu Zhao to move to her side during a gap in her defense.

The two were a step apart, and every few feet they darted forward, the laser beams behind them grazed their clothes, sending up plumes of smoke.

Just before the countdown reached zero, the last security zone briefly malfunctioned. The two desperately squeezed into the thick third-level hatch, the defense system behind them making a mechanical locking sound.

After entering the third-level passage, all the external lights gradually went out, leaving only an occasional emergency light flashing overhead.

The fresh air smelled thin, and there was no wind deep in the corridor. The puddles on the ground reflected distorted lines.

Lu Zhao slowly removed the dusty mask, let it breathe, and then pressed his hand against the wound, saying, "Look there."

Su Wanqing followed his hand and saw a figure standing a few meters away against the wall, wearing a researcher's white coat, leaning stiffly against the door frame with the light behind him.

The sign reads "Energy Experiment Zone Control," but the lights couldn't illuminate the details.

Lu Zhao tentatively asked, "Are you the maintenance worker here?"

The figure remained motionless. Su Wanqing thought for a moment, then raised her voice, "The building has been evacuated, why haven't you left yet? Do you need help?"

As soon as the words left his mouth, the figure turned around abruptly and strangely. His face was painted a ghastly white with cracks, and below the tip of his nose was a network of black blood vessels. His eyes were fixed on Su Wanqing and Lu Zhao.

In that instant, there was a sense of oppressive danger in the air. Su Wanqing froze, but the jade bracelet showed no energy fluctuations.

Lu Zhao whispered, "It can shield the energy field; the bracelet isn't reacting."

The "person" in front of them suddenly raised his hand, mimicking the researchers in the base perfectly, but the movement was stiff and distorted inappropriately.

Su Wanqing took a step back, but Lu Zhao pulled her along, "Let's go!"

The mutant suddenly accelerated, its steps twisting as it lunged forward, its arms outstretched.

Lu Zhao pressed the pistol against the other man's chest, but the man slapped it away.

The gun flew to the corner of the wall, and the monster took the opportunity to raise its hand and grab his shoulder.

Lu Zhao gritted his teeth and hooked his elbow around the monster's wrist. The monster was too strong and dragged him backward.

Su Wanqing rushed forward and struck the monster's wrist with her jade bracelet, but there was no energy response.

The monster was able to smoothly mimic human actions of blocking, grabbing, and parrying with their hands, and it never let out a strange roar.

"It can use tools!" Lu Zhao shouted, grabbing an experimental iron rod lying on the ground and swinging it at the monster's leg.

The monster suddenly stopped moving and actually began to pick up the stick in the same way as Lu Zhao, copying his movements exactly, and pressed closer step by step.

Seizing the opportunity, Su Wanqing stepped on the monster's hand, used the force to pull out her hidden knife, and slashed the monster's arm hard.

Black blood flowed out, but the monster ignored it and continued to drag Lu Zhao into the shadows.

Lu Zhao's shoulder was torn open, and blood quickly soaked his sleeve.

He yelled, "The bracelet!"

Su Wanqing stared intently at the jade bracelet, and as her breathing rose and fell, the jade bracelet suddenly became intensely hot.

Then, a blinding blue energy barrier exploded, blasting the monster two meters away.

The air reeked of burnt flesh. The monster twitched a few times after falling to the ground, then rolled over and began to mimic Lu Zhao's crawling posture, fleeing into the depths of darkness.

Su Wanqing quickly squatted down to check Lu Zhao's wound. Seeing that he was still able to support himself, she handed him a piece of antiseptic cloth.

"It's unlike any zombie I've encountered before. It's too smart. It knows how to escape and can even imitate others."

"The bracelet's energy reaction is stronger than before, but it only activated for a moment. I wonder how much energy is left." Su Wanqing wiped the sweat from her forehead with her sleeve.

Lu Zhao rubbed his arm: "They can shield the energy waves of the virus, and most detection equipment may have been fooled by them."

Su Wanqing stared at the jade bracelet, only to see a dark surge of blue light on its surface, uncontrollably casting a faint blue beam of light.

The light shone directly at a closed laboratory at the end of the corridor.

The entire passage was pitch black, except for that soft blue line that hovered in the air without trembling at all.

Lu Zhao leaned against the wall to stand up. "Is it leading the way?"

Su Wanqing wasn't sure, and said in a low voice, "We can only follow it. Staying in one place will only lead to encountering those things again."

The two walked forward, following the blue light of the jade bracelet, and slowly made their way into the long corridor.

After rounding a bend, another unmarked laboratory door came into view. The blue line bent and focused here, illuminating the faint bluish light emanating from the edge of the door.

As the door was pushed open, the jade bracelet suddenly lit up with a blurry image. In the center of the void, a female researcher wearing a white coat appeared, looking extremely flustered.

She pressed herself against the wall, recording a message like a selfie: "If you can see this, it means the reset has begun... The third core is the lock, which is also the key... You absolutely cannot let them collect all seven..."

Before the video ended, a faint metallic scraping and dragging noise came from behind the door.

The blue light suddenly stopped, and the image collapsed and disappeared.
